Biological Psychiatry | 2010

Exaggerated and Disconnected Insular-Amygdalar Blood Oxygenation Level-Dependent Response to Threat-Related Emotional Faces in Women with Intimate-Partner Violence Posttraumatic Stress Disorder

Gregory A. Fonzo; Alan N. Simmons; Steven R. Thorp; Sonya B. Norman; Martin P. Paulus; Murray B. Stein

BACKGROUND Intimate-partner violence (IPV) is one of the most common causes of posttraumatic stress disorder (PTSD) among women. PTSD neuroimaging studies have identified functional differences in the amygdala and anterior cingulate cortex (ACC)/medial prefrontal cortex during emotion processing. Recent investigations of the limbic sensory system and its associated neural substrate, the insular cortex, have demonstrated its importance for emotional awareness. This study examined the hypothesis that women with IPV-PTSD show a dysregulation of this limbic sensory system while processing threat-related emotional faces. METHODS 12 women with IPV-PTSD and 12 nontraumatized comparison women underwent blood oxygenation level-dependent functional magnetic resonance imaging while completing an emotional face-matching task. RESULTS IPV-PTSD subjects relative to comparison subjects displayed increased activation of the anterior insula and amygdala and decreased connectivity among the anterior insula, amygdala, and ACC while matching to fearful versus happy target faces. A similar pattern of activation differences was also observed for angry versus happy target faces. IPV-PTSD subjects relative to comparison subjects also displayed increased dorsal ACC/medial prefrontal cortex activation and decreased ventral ACC activation when matching to a male versus a female target, and the extent of increased dorsal ACC activation correlated positively with hyperarousal symptoms. CONCLUSIONS Women with IPV-PTSD display hyperactivity and disconnection among affective and limbic sensory systems while processing threat-related emotion. Furthermore, hyperactivity of cognitive-appraisal networks in IPV-PTSD may promote hypervigilant states of awareness through an exaggerated sensitivity to contextual cues, i.e., male gender, which relate to past trauma.


Biological Psychiatry | 2008

Functional activation and neural networks in women with posttraumatic stress disorder related to intimate partner violence

Alan N. Simmons; Martin P. Paulus; Steven R. Thorp; Scott C. Matthews; Sonya B. Norman; Murray B. Stein

BACKGROUND Intimate partner violence (IPV) is one of the most common causes of posttraumatic stress disorder (PTSD) in women. Victims of IPV are often preoccupied by the anticipation of impending harm. This investigation tested the hypothesis that IPV-related PTSD individuals show exaggerated insula reactivity to the anticipation of aversive stimuli. METHODS Fifteen women with a history of IPV and consequent PTSD (IPV-PTSD) and 15 non-traumatized control (NTC) women performed a task involving cued anticipation to images of positive and negative events during functional magnetic resonance imaging. RESULTS Both groups showed increased activation of bilateral anterior insula during anticipation of negative images minus anticipation of positive images. Activation in right anterior/middle insula was significantly greater in the IPV-PTSD relative to the NTC group. Functional connectivity analysis revealed that changes in activation in right middle insula and bilateral anterior insula were more strongly associated with amygdala activation changes in NTC than in IPV-PTSD subjects. CONCLUSIONS This study revealed increased activation in the anterior/middle insula during negative anticipation in women with IPV-related PTSD. These findings in women with IPV could be a consequence of the IPV exposure, reflect pre-existing differences in insular function, or be due to the development of PTSD. Thus, future longitudinal studies need to examine these possibilities.


Journal of Affective Disorders | 2009

Validation of a Brief Measure of Anxiety-Related Severity and Impairment: The Overall Anxiety Severity and Impairment Scale (OASIS)

Laura Campbell-Sills; Sonya B. Norman; Michelle G. Craske; Greer Sullivan; Ariel J. Lang; Denise A. Chavira; Alexander Bystritsky; Cathy D. Sherbourne; Peter Roy-Byrne; Murray B. Stein

BACKGROUND The Overall Anxiety Severity and Impairment Scale (OASIS) is a 5-item self-report measure that can be used to assess severity and impairment associated with any anxiety disorder or multiple anxiety disorders. A prior investigation with a nonclinical sample supported the reliability and validity of the OASIS; however, to date it has not been validated for use in clinical samples. METHODS The present study assessed the psychometric properties of the OASIS in a large sample (N=1036) of primary care patients whose physicians referred them to an anxiety disorders treatment study. Latent structure, internal consistency, convergent/discriminant validity, and cut-score analyses were conducted. RESULTS Exploratory and confirmatory factor analyses supported a unidimensional structure. The five OASIS items displayed strong loadings on the single factor and had a high degree of internal consistency. OASIS scores demonstrated robust correlations with global and disorder-specific measures of anxiety, and weak correlations with measures of unrelated constructs. A cut-score of 8 correctly classified 87% of this sample as having an anxiety diagnosis or not. LIMITATIONS Convergent validity measures consisted solely of other self-report measures of anxiety. Future studies should evaluate the convergence of OASIS scores with clinician-rated and behavioral measures of anxiety severity. CONCLUSIONS Overall, this investigation suggests that the OASIS is a valid instrument for measurement of anxiety severity and impairment in clinical samples. Its brevity and applicability to a wide range of anxiety disorders enhance its utility as a screening and assessment tool.


Archives of General Psychiatry | 2012

Dorsolateral Prefrontal Cortex Activation During Emotional Anticipation and Neuropsychological Performance in Posttraumatic Stress Disorder

Robin L. Aupperle; Carolyn B. Allard; Erin M. Grimes; Alan N. Simmons; Taru Flagan; Shadha Hami Cissell; Elizabeth W. Twamley; Steven R. Thorp; Sonya B. Norman; Martin P. Paulus; Murray B. Stein

CONTEXT Posttraumatic stress disorder (PTSD) has been associated with executive or attentional dysfunction and problems in emotion processing. However, it is unclear whether these two domains of dysfunction are related to common or distinct neurophysiological substrates. OBJECTIVE To examine the hypothesis that greater neuropsychological impairment in PTSD relates to greater disruption in prefrontal-subcortical networks during emotional anticipation. DESIGN Case-control, cross-sectional study. SETTING General community and hospital and community psychiatric clinics. PARTICIPANTS Volunteer sample of 37 women with PTSD related to intimate partner violence and 34 age-comparable healthy control women. MAIN OUTCOME MEASURES We used functional magnetic resonance imaging (fMRI) to examine neural responses during anticipation of negative and positive emotional images. The Clinician-Administered PTSD Scale was used to characterize PTSD symptom severity. The Wechsler Adult Intelligence Scale, Third Edition, Digit Symbol Test, Delis-Kaplan Executive Function System Color-Word Interference Test, and Wisconsin Card Sorting Test were used to characterize neuropsychological performance. RESULTS Women with PTSD performed worse on complex visuomotor processing speed (Digit Symbol Test) and executive function (Color-Word Interference Inhibition/Switching subtest) measures compared with control subjects. Posttraumatic stress disorder was associated with greater anterior insula and attenuated lateral prefrontal cortex (PFC) activation during emotional anticipation. Greater dorsolateral PFC activation (anticipation of negative images minus anticipation of positive images) was associated with lower PTSD symptom severity and better visuomotor processing speed and executive functioning. Greater medial PFC and amygdala activation related to slower visuomotor processing speed. CONCLUSIONS During emotional anticipation, women with PTSD show exaggerated activation in the anterior insula, a region important for monitoring internal bodily state. Greater dorsolateral PFC response in PTSD patients during emotional anticipation may reflect engagement of cognitive control networks that are beneficial for emotional and cognitive functioning. Novel treatments could be aimed at strengthening the balance between cognitive control (dorsolateral PFC) and affective processing (medial PFC and amygdala) networks to improve overall functioning for PTSD patients.


Journal of The International Neuropsychological Society | 2009

Cognitive impairment and functioning in PTSD related to intimate partner violence.

Elizabeth W. Twamley; Carolyn B. Allard; Steven R. Thorp; Sonya B. Norman; Shadha Hami Cissell; Kelly Hughes Berardi; Erin M. Grimes; Murray B. Stein

Posttraumatic stress disorder (PTSD) has been associated with neuropsychological impairments across multiple domains, but consensus regarding the cognitive profile of PTSD has not been reached. In this study of women with PTSD related to intimate partner violence (n = 55) and healthy, demographically similar comparison participants (NCs; n = 20), we attempted to control for many potential confounds in PTSD samples. All participants were assessed with a comprehensive neuropsychological battery emphasizing executive functioning, including inhibition, switching, and abstraction. NCs outperformed PTSD participants on most neuropsychological measures, but the differences were significant only on speeded tasks (with and without executive functioning components). The PTSD groups mean performance was within the average range on all neuropsychological tests. Within the PTSD group, more severe PTSD symptoms were associated with slower processing speed, and more severe dissociative symptoms were associated with poorer reasoning performance. These results suggest that women with PTSD related to intimate partner violence demonstrate slower than normal processing speed, which is associated with the severity of psychiatric symptoms. We speculate that the cognitive slowing seen in PTSD may be attributable to reduced attention due to a need to allocate resources to cope with psychological distress or unpleasant internal experiences.


Behaviour Research and Therapy | 2014

The Effectiveness of an Attention Bias Modification Program as an Adjunctive Treatment for Post-Traumatic Stress Disorder

Jennie M. Kuckertz; Nader Amir; Joseph W. Boffa; Ciara K. Warren; Susan E.M. Rindt; Sonya B. Norman; Vasudha Ram; Lauretta Ziajko; Jennifer A. Webb-Murphy; Robert N. McLay

Attention bias modification (ABM) may be an effective treatment for anxiety disorders (Beard, Sawyer, & Hofmann, 2012). As individuals with PTSD possess an attentional bias towards threat-relevant information ABM may prove effective in reducing PTSD symptoms. We examined the efficacy of ABM as an adjunct treatment for PTSD in a real-world setting. We administered ABM in conjunction with prolonged exposure or cognitive-processing therapy and medication in a community inpatient treatment facility for military personnel diagnosed with PTSD. Participants were randomized to either ABM or an attention control condition (ACC). While all participants experienced reductions in PTSD symptoms, participants in the ABM group experienced significantly fewer PTSD and depressive symptoms at post-treatment when compared to the ACC group. Moreover, change in plasticity of attentional bias mediated this change in symptoms and initial attentional bias moderated the effects of the treatment. These results suggest that ABM may be an effective adjunct treatment for PTSD.


Journal of Nervous and Mental Disease | 2007

Profiling posttraumatic functional impairment.

Sonya B. Norman; Murray B. Stein; Jonathan R. T. Davidson

Many individuals who have been exposed to psychological trauma suffer from impaired functioning, regardless of whether they have PTSD. Our purpose was to identify a subset of PTSD symptoms linked to functional impairment to a) improve the likelihood that individuals with posttraumatic impairment receive treatment, and b) offer a method to assess cost-burden of trauma history in epidemiological studies. We examined patterns of trauma-related symptoms in two independent community surveys (N = 1002 and 630). Rank ordering of symptoms and their associations with impairment guided construction of an impairment-related profile in the first data set. The profile was then tested in the second data set. The derived symptom profile, consisting of intense recollections and/or emotional symptoms upon exposure to reminders, plus one or more of numbing/detachment, avoidance, sleep problems, concentration problems, or hypervigilance, detected the majority (88% and 74%) of persons with posttraumatic functional impairment. The symptom profile can help identify traumatized individuals who may benefit from treatment but do not necessarily meet criteria for PTSD.


Psychiatry Research-neuroimaging | 2013

Neural responses during emotional processing before and after cognitive trauma therapy for battered women

Robin L. Aupperle; Carolyn B. Allard; Alan N. Simmons; Taru Flagan; Steven R. Thorp; Sonya B. Norman; Martin P. Paulus; Murray B. Stein

Therapy for combat and accident-related posttraumatic stress disorder (PTSD) has been reported to influence amygdala and anterior cingulate cortex (ACC) response during emotional processing. It is not yet understood how therapy influences different phases of emotional processing, and whether previous findings generalize to other PTSD populations. We hypothesized that cognitive trauma therapy for battered women (CTT-BW) would alter insula, amygdala, and cingulate responses during anticipation and presentation of emotional images. Fourteen female patients with PTSD related to domestic violence completed the Clinician Administered PTSD Scale (CAPS) and functional magnetic resonance imaging (fMRI) before and after CTT-BW. The fMRI task involved cued anticipation followed by presentation of positive versus negative affective images. CTT-BW was associated with decreases in CAPS score, enhanced ACC and decreased anterior insula activation during anticipation, and decreased dorsolateral prefrontal cortex and amygdala response during image presentation (negative-positive). Pre-treatment ACC activation during anticipation and image presentation exhibited positive and negative relationships to treatment response, respectively. Results suggest that CTT-BW enhanced efficiency of neural responses during preparation for upcoming emotional events in a way that reduced the need to recruit prefrontal-amygdala responses during the occurrence of the event. Results also suggest that enhancing ACC function during anticipation may be beneficial for PTSD treatment.


Journal of Psychoactive Drugs | 2010

A PILOT STUDY OF SEEKING SAFETY THERAPY WITH OEF/OIF VETERANS

Sonya B. Norman; Kendall C. Wilkins; Susan F. Tapert; Ariel J. Lang; Lisa M. Najavits

Abstract PTSD and substance use disorder (SUD) are highly prevalent among veterans returning from Iraq and Afghanistan (Operation Enduring Freedom/Operation Iraqi Freedom; OEF/OIF). Seeking Safety (SS) is a cognitive-behavioral psychotherapy for co-occurring PTSD/SUD. This pilot study with fourteen male OEF/OIF veterans suggests that SS may help to reduce alcohol use, PTSD, and depression in some participants at clinically significant levels, even when providing less than half of the full model. We emphasize several SS features as especially helpful: the case management component to help engage clients in further mental health and SUD care, offering PTSD as an entry point, and emphasis on community resources. Issues particular to veterans include reintegration to civilian life and supporting their connection with other veterans.


Journal of Psychiatric Research | 2011

Psychometrics of a brief measure of anxiety to detect severity and impairment: The overall anxiety severity and impairment scale (OASIS)

Sonya B. Norman; Laura Campbell-Sills; Carla Hitchcock; Sarah Sullivan; Alexis Rochlin; Kendall C. Wilkins; Murray B. Stein

Brief measures of anxiety-related severity and impairment that can be used across anxiety disorders and with subsyndromal anxiety are lacking. The Overall Anxiety Severity and Impairment Scale (OASIS) have shown strong psychometric properties with college students and primary care patients. This study examines sensitivity, specificity, and efficiency of an abbreviated version of the OASIS that takes only 2-3 min to complete using a non-clinical (college student) sample. 48 participants completed the OASIS and SCID for anxiety disorders, 21 had a diagnosis of ≥1 anxiety disorder, and 4 additional participants had a subthreshold diagnosis. A cut-score of 8 best discriminated those with anxiety disorders from those without, successfully classifying 78% of the sample with 69% sensitivity and 74% specificity. Results from a larger sample (n = 171) showed a single factor structure and excellent convergent and divergent validity. The availability of cut-scores for a non-clinical sample furthers the utility of this measure for settings where screening or brief assessment of anxiety is needed.
